I'm sure you already know, but you'll be right around the corner from Tsali and depending on how many days you want to ride on the rebounding leg, it should be perfect for getting your feet wet again.

Rolling, endless singletrack to break you back in. Rooty here and there, but mellow by NC standards.

No worries about sneaking up on horses at Tsali. They alternate usage days between user groups and there are four trails to choose from, Left Loop, Right Loop, Thompson and Mouse Branch. The schedule is posted at both trail heads which are real easy to find. I believe there is a small access fee, $2 or so.
